Design your ebook. Our downloadable ebook templates are offered in both PowerPoint and InDesign. Web10 apr. 2024 · 5. Wrap up the review. Write a concluding paragraph or several sentences that sum up your critical analysis of the book. If your critical position has been well argued, the conclusion should follow naturally. Examine the strengths and weaknesses of the book, and discuss whether you would recommend the book to others.
